Walton Road, East Molesey, has been reopened after a crash involving a silver Honda motorbike and a purple Ford Ka.
Surrey Police were called at 7.31am this morning.
A South East Coast Ambulance Service spokesman said: “Our staff treated two patients. The motorcyclist, a man, approximately in his 40s, suffered back and abdominal pain. The car driver has been described as shaken, and both patients were taken to Kingston Hospital for further treatment.”
Traffic had been diverted down Matham Road, affecting bus route 411 and causing traffic problems, which have now cleared. The road was reopened at 9.23am.
